There is a reason why the reception desk is known as the “front face” of the organization. This is where a customer first sees what is going on in the company and where he or she makes a first decision towards using your company for future endeavors.

It is simple marketing, really. If you market the face of your organization properly, the rest will follow. When someone enters your front doors, this is where he or she will schedule appointments to talk to you. A pleasing reception desk will help in sealing that deal and selling that product.

It’s the old rule of cosmetology, take good care of your face and you will go further in life. It’s the same with businesses and reception desks. Take good care of your company’s face and your business will thrive.

Not only must you have a good looking reception desk, but it must also be tidy and uncluttered. If it is cluttered, the customer will get the impression that you don’t care about your work. If it is clean, the customer will feel as though you are very professional, and will want to do business with you.
